The esports player foundation is setting new standards in talent development – not only through tailored support for young esports players, but also through its strategic partnership with Deutsche Bahn. Over the past few days, 55 promising talents have been given the opportunity to experience first-hand what it means to play esports. The 22 most outstanding talents have now been selected and will receive comprehensive support over the next 12 months. But this is just the beginning of a promising journey.
Promoting the next generation of esports
The promotion of young talent is a central component of the esports player foundation’s commitment. The selected 22 talents can look forward to a series of tailor-made programs aimed at taking their skills to the next level, both in esports and in their personal development.
The program includes:
- Weekly in-game coaching to help players improve their skills.
- Boot camps, intensive training opportunities to strengthen team dynamics and individual performance.
- Nutritional advice to provide players with optimal and health-conscious support.
- hardware support so that they can go into the competition with the best possible equipment.
- Sports psychology support to promote mental strength and resilience – an often underestimated but crucial factor.
The aim of this holistic support is not only to teach the talents the technical skills they need for competition, but also to look after their mental and physical health in order to ensure long-term success.
The partnership with Deutsche Bahn: a promotion to the Techniker Prime League
Another highlight in the collaboration between the esports player foundation and Deutsche Bahn is the support of the in-house esports team, DB Trackstars. Since the summer split, our talented young players have been competing in the Techniker Prime League, one of the highest German esports leagues under this name. Success is not long in coming: the team recently achieved promotion to the 5th league – an impressive milestone in the career of the young talent team.
However, promotion to the 5th league is not only a sporting success, but also proof of the commitment and vision of the Esports Player Foundation and Deutsche Bahn to support young talents on their way. Former DB scholarship holders also play a decisive role in this. They were the first generation to form the team and thus act as role models for the next generation.
